Michelin to Purchase Flex Composite Group for €700 Million

Tire manufacturing company Michelin (Clermont-Ferrand, France) has acquired 100% of Flex Composite Group (FCG, Paris) from French private-equity firm IDI for an enterprise value of €700 million.
FCG specializes in engineered fabrics and films with applications in highly technical markets such as marine, supercars and electric vehicles, sports, or construction. FCG masters a wide range of fiber-reinforced composite solutions, adjacent to those already developed by Michelin. The company, which has 400 employees, primarily operates in Europe. In 2022, FCG reported €202 million in revenue. Over the 2015-2022 period, it delivered an average organic growth of 11%, with a 25-30% EBITDA margin.
